Minnesota Drops Arizona 13-6 - Match Report

Minnesota moneyline bettors cashed on Thursday courtesy of a 13-6 win against the Arizona Diamondbacks at Chase Field.

Minnesota was favored by -113 and came through for bettors backing them. The game went OVER the consensus closing total of 8.5.

David Festa earned the victory for the Twins, throwing 5 innings of work, striking out 2, walking 1, and allowing 7 hits and 5 earned runs. That effort was supported by 3 RBIs from Byron Buxton in the win.

Arizona's starting pitcher Scott McGough worked 1.1 innings, giving up 1 hits and 3 earned runs while striking out 2 in the loss. They got 2 hits from Lourdes Gurriel Jr. in a losing cause.

Minnesota outhit their counterparts 13-9 in the game.
